Output 95fdcf75e90f6e4c11d3c9ba99a1078c64df2fd412d68c78cdfaf50689180420:10

value
8596000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ba358b9220be0754fa6ecf94593998cc3e0b1041 OP_EQUAL
address
3JfbkcKhtxeCyTdP9wmQVX7wH6brD911gE
transaction
95fdcf75e90f6e4c11d3c9ba99a1078c64df2fd412d68c78cdfaf50689180420
spent
true